Subject: Pricing Review — Orveta Product Line

Colleagues, following the margin analysis circulated last week, we propose repositioning the Orveta line: a 6% increase on the mid-tier, no change at entry level, and a bundled option for the premium tier. Modelling suggests minimal churn and a meaningful lift in contribution margin. Before we finalize, please review the sensitive consideration below:

board note of tagug-hahag: Praionax Logistics is in early talks to buy Julaxek Group for about $36.3 million. The Julmir launch date is March 1, and nothing goes to the press before then.

Subject: Pagination behavior before Friday's release

Hi — quick heads-up for your first on-call rotation. The Saltmere public REST API uses cursor pagination everywhere except the legacy /orders endpoint, which still takes page numbers and misbehaves above page 500. Pagers often fire when a partner loops past that limit; it's not an outage. Confirm the endpoint before escalating, and note it in the release summary. Cursor semantics, known limits, and the deprecation timeline are on the internal page below.

runbook for tagug-hafog: https://jira.lumiclabs.internal/projects/pages/pages/9773c0d8

During the incident, the sweeper on the Bramblewood cluster deleted volumes that were still referenced by paused jobs, because the grace window was shorter than our longest legitimate pause. If you're new to the team: the sweeper scans every namespace, marks anything without an owner reference, and reclaims it after a configurable delay. Please review these defaults carefully before changing them, and coordinate with the Quillfor platform team. The current tuning constants are listed below.

tuning table, kageg-tawig:
RATE_LIMITS = {
    "fraeth": 344,
    "lamvan": 467,
    "feneth": 346,
    "fraiel": 293,
    "novvan": 861,
    "pelix": 710,
    "silir": 416,
}